📅  最后修改于: 2023-12-03 15:07:30.034000             🧑  作者: Mango
LAMPP (或者叫 XAMPP)是一个集成开发环境,包含了 Apache、MySQL、PHP、Perl 等常用工具。Ubuntu 是一种流行的 Linux 操作系统。如果你在 LAMPP Ubuntu 上开发 MySQL 的应用程序,那么启动 MySQL Shell 非常重要,因为它能够为你提供直接与 MySQL 数据库交互的命令行界面,以便于进行数据库管理和查询。
在启动 MySQL Shell 前,请先确认 MySQL 是否已经安装和启动。
在 LAMPP Ubuntu 中,你可以通过运行以下命令来检查 MySQL 是否已经安装:
$ sudo which mysql
如果输出类似于 /opt/lampp/bin/mysql
的路径,那么 MySQL 已经安装。
运行以下命令来检查 MySQL 是否已经启动:
$ sudo /opt/lampp/lampp status
如果 MySQL 已经启动,那么你应该看到以下类似的输出:
Version: XAMPP for Linux 7.4.2-0
Apache is running.
MySQL is running.
ProFTPD is running.
当你确认 MySQL 已经安装和启动后,你可以通过以下步骤来启动 MySQL Shell。
在 LAMPP Ubuntu 里,你可以通过按下 Ctrl+Alt+T
组合键或者使用应用程序菜单中的终端程序打开终端窗口。
输入以下命令并按下 Enter
键:
$ sudo /opt/lampp/bin/mysql -u root
其中,-u root
意味着使用 root
用户名进行连接,如果你在 MySQL 数据库里设置了密码,还需要使用 -p
参数来指定密码。
如果你在 MySQL 数据库里设置了密码,系统会提示你输入密码,输入密码后按下 Enter
键。
如果你成功启动了 MySQL Shell,你会看到以下类似的输出:
Welcome to the MariaDB monitor. Commands end with ; or \g.
Your MariaDB connection id is 47
Server version: 10.4.11-MariaDB-1:10.4.11+maria~bionic-log mariadb.org binary distribution
Copyright (c) 2000, 2018, Oracle, MariaDB Corporation Ab and others.
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
MariaDB [(none)]>
在 MySQL Shell 中,你可以进行各种数据库操作,如创建、删除、更新数据库、表和记录等。以下是一些常用的 MySQL Shell 命令:
SHOW DATABASES;
:显示所有数据库的列表。CREATE DATABASE database_name;
:创建一个新的数据库。USE database_name;
:选择要使用的数据库。SHOW TABLES;
:显示所选数据库中所有表的列表。DESCRIBE table_name;
:显示所选表的结构(表格)。SELECT * FROM table_name;
:查找所选表中的所有数据行。等等。
在 LAMPP Ubuntu 上使用 MySQL Shell 进行数据库操作非常简单,只要你已经安装并启动了 MySQL。如果你还没有安装 MySQL,可以按照提示安装并确认是否已经启动,然后就可以尝试运行 MySQL Shell 了。享受 MySQL Shell 带来的便利吧!